The primary duties of a Service Technician are to perform maintenance checks and services for HVAC systems. Troubleshooting various residential systems and diagnosing repair options. Safety and performance tests are conducted for each system(s) as well as checking the area for carbon monoxide and natural gas leaks. A heavy emphasis is placed on customer service. Daily tasks include the technical aspect of the job, collecting payments, giving accurate and detailed information about each home and situation, maintaining truck inventory levels, among others. Communication with homeowners about the status of their system after the service has been performed.
